繁体   English   中英

使用Winforms(C#)与SQL Server 2008 Express连接

[英]Connect with SQL Server 2008 Express using Winforms (C#)

我正在通过Winforms(C#)编码创建数据库,并运行用于创建表的脚本。

简而言之,我使用SQL Server Express中的Winforms(C#)创建数据库。

但是当我运行我的应用程序时,我收到此错误:

无法打开登录请求的数据库。 登录失败。 用户'KETAN \\ admin'登录失败。

我的连接字符串:

Server=.\SQLEXPRESS;Integrated Security=True;database=mydatabasename;User Id=myusername;Password=mypassword;

任何帮助,将不胜感激。

如果你有两个

Integrated Security=True;

User Id=myusername;Password=mypassword;

在您的连接字符串中,然后Integrated Security获胜并忽略特定用户和密码,并尝试使用您当前的Windows凭据( KETAN\\admin )进行连接,这似乎不起作用

所以只需将连接字符串更改为:

Server=.\SQLEXPRESS;database=mydatabasename;User Id=myusername;Password=mypassword;

现在,您的特定用户和密码将用于连接到SQL Server,如果这些是正确的,您应该能够连接到正常

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M